Abstract

A method of granting control access comprises displaying a QR code on a fire panel annunciator. A user device captures the QR code, extracts information from it, and forwards the extracted information to the fire panel. If the fire panel verifies that the extracted information is valid, the panel grants temporary control access to the user device.

Claims (44)

1. A method of granting control access, comprising the steps of:

a building system information unit (BSIU) sending an access request to a fire alarm control unit (FACU);

the FACU, upon receiving the access request, displaying a displayed quick response (QR) code;

the BSIU:

capturing an image of the displayed QR code,

decoding the displayed QR code to generate a decoded QR code, and

forwarding a portion of the decoded QR code to the FACU; and

the FACU:

receiving the portion of the decoded QR code,

validating that the portion of the decoded QR code corresponds with the displayed QR code, and

if the portion of the decoded QR code is valid, granting control access to the BSIU for a predetermined period of time defined by a control access window.

2. The method of claim 1 , wherein the control access window is configurable.

3. The method of claim 1 , wherein when the control access window expires, the control access is withdrawn.

4. The method of claim 1 , wherein the BSIU is configured to capture the displayed QR code with a built-in camera.

5. The method of claim 1 , wherein the BSIU is a smartphone or a tablet.

6. The method of claim 1 wherein the displayed QR code comprises date and time information.

7. The method of claim 1 , wherein the displayed QR code comprises a GUID.

8. The method of claim 1 , wherein the portion of the decoded QR code comprises all of the decoded QR code.

9. The method of claim 1 , wherein the BSIU displays a first indication indicating that it is actively scanning to capture the image.

10. The method of claim 9 , wherein when control access is granted, the first indication is replaced with a second indication indicating that control access has been granted.

11. The method of claim 9 , wherein when control access is granted, the BSIU displays an indication of time remaining until control access is withdrawn.

12. The method of claim 11 , wherein the indication of time remaining is updated at regular intervals.
